The East Valley Photo Club’s (EVPC) annual banquet, competition, and year-end awards meeting was held on April 16 in the Navajo Room of Sun Lakes Country Club. The evening’s festivities began with the presentation of individual awards won by our members at the Arizona Camera Club Council’s (ACCC) Spring Roundup Competition on April 11 in Buckeye, Ariz. A total of 14 participating members took home a total of 111 individual awards. The total included 65 Acceptances, 32 Honorable Mentions, four First Place, four Second Place, and three Third Place awards along with three special individual awards.
Nancy Thoma won first place awards in both the Creative and Photo Travel categories. Isabel Guerra Clark won two first place awards in the Nature category with one of those also receiving the Best Nature Story special award. Isabel also received three second place awards. Donna McGregor won the other second place award. Third place awards were won by Donna McGregor, Isabel Guerra Clark and Jan Ballard, whose entry also won the special Creative Expression award. Phyllis Peterson won the special award for Excellence in Landscape. Overall, this season has been a very successful one for EVPC in the two ACCC statewide competitions.
The evening concluded with our year-end competition featuring the best entries in previously judged competitions judged by a panel of three judges and the announcement of Photographer of the Year awards in both print and digital divisions in all three classes.
Our year-end competition for Best Photo of the Year results were as follows:
Class A Prints—Isabel Guerra Clark, Class B Prints—Donna McGregor, and Class C Prints—Thomas Boylan.
Class A Digital—Isabel Guerra Clark, Class B Digital—Diane Anderson, and Class C Digital—Ken Martin.
Photographer of the Year awards are determined by the highest average score achieved by competitors during regular competitions held during the current season. The results were as follows:
Prints: Class A—Isabel Guerra Clark, Class B—Donna McGregor, and Class C—Cindy Stalter.
Projected Images: Class A—Isabel Guerra Clark, Class B—Diane Anderson, and Class C—Warren Wasecha.
